Fascination About what is md5's application

MD5 authentication is a safety system that makes use of the MD5 (Information Digest five) cryptographic hash perform to confirm the integrity and authenticity of knowledge or messages.

Another inputs come from the initialization vectors that we applied at the pretty get started on the MD5 algorithm.

Via Cyberly, he presents absolutely free academic sources to empower people today Along with the awareness required to overcome cyber threats and navigate the complexities of the digital environment, reflecting his unwavering dedication to liberty and human rights.

It's because the values we laid out to the still left bit-shifts in the The functions part stipulates that S2 is 12. This signals 12 moves into the remaining in the next operation.

This means that our enter, M, is really an input in Every of those 4 phases. Nevertheless, right before it can be employed being an input, our 512-little bit M ought to be split into sixteen 32-bit “words”. Each of these words and phrases is assigned its have variety, starting from M0 to M15. In our instance, these 16 terms are:

This ensures that even when two users provide the very same password, their hashes will be different because of unique salts. Also, salting will help defend towards rainbow table attacks, which use precomputed hash values for common passwords.

MD5 is at risk of collision more info assaults, the place two unique inputs can make the exact same hash price. Which means an attacker can deliberately craft two distinct pieces of data which have a similar MD5 hash, which undermines the integrity and stability of cryptographic applications.

A extensively applied cryptographic hash function that generates a 128-little bit hash benefit, generally expressed being a 32-character hexadecimal selection. Used for verifying info integrity but has become considered cryptographically broken on account of vulnerabilities.

Despite its weaknesses, it nevertheless stays well known for checksums and file verification, but not suggested for security applications.

MD5’s padding scheme looks rather strange. Right after laying out the First 176 bits of binary that represent our input, the rest of the block is padded with one one, then adequate zeros to carry it nearly a length of 448 bits. So:

Whether you are a little small business, an business or even a authorities agency, Now we have the latest updates and guidance for all aspects of cybersecurity.

Should you follow the arrow down, you will note that it enters Each individual from the 4 “sixteen operations of…” rectangles. Each individual of those four rectangles are identified as rounds, and each of these are composed of a number of sixteen operations

It was originally developed in 1992 as a cryptographic hash function for digital signature applications.

Inspite of its popular use, MD5 is not really collision-resistant, this means it's probable for 2 unique inputs to make the exact same hash price. This vulnerability has resulted in its depreciation in many security applications.

Leave a Reply

Your email address will not be published. Required fields are marked *